The global LED parking garage lighting market is experiencing a paradigm shift. No longer just about visibility, modern garage lighting is the intersection of security, energy management, and smart urban infrastructure.
As urbanization continues to accelerate, the demand for multi-level parking structures in commercial hubs, residential complexes, and transit centers has surged. In 2024, the push for "Green Building" certifications like LEED and BREEAM has made LED technology the absolute standard for industrial and commercial lighting. Facility managers are moving away from traditional metal halide and fluorescent tubes towards integrated LED systems that offer superior lifespan and drastically lower maintenance costs.
In the industrial sector, the focus has shifted toward robustness and intelligence. Modern parking garage lights must withstand harsh environments—vibration from vehicles, exhaust fumes, moisture, and temperature fluctuations. This has given rise to the popularity of IP66-rated tri-proof lights and Vapor Tight fixtures, which protect the internal LED components from external degradation.
Integration of microwave motion sensors that detect presence from distances, allowing lights to dim to 10% during vacancy and brighten instantly upon vehicle entry.
Top-deck parking lots are increasingly utilizing solar-powered street and canopy lights to achieve zero-grid consumption during peak hours.
Using DALI2.0 or Zigbee protocols, garage lights can now be managed through a central dashboard, providing real-time data on energy usage and fixture health.
Furthermore, Human-Centric Lighting (HCL) is finding its way into garage designs. By adjusting color temperatures (CCT) throughout the day, these systems can improve driver alertness and enhance the sense of safety for pedestrians. High CRI (Color Rendering Index) values are also prioritized to ensure that security cameras can accurately capture license plate numbers and facial features.
